Cost of assisted living in Eastport, CA

The average cost of senior living in Eastport is $4,823 per month. Cheaper nearby regions include North Gate, CA with an average of $4,702 per month.

Senior living costs in Eastport vs. state and national costs

Cost comparison table showing community type costs by location. This table contains 3 rows of data across 4 columns.
Column communityType: Community type
Column destination: Eastport, CA
Column state: California
Column national: U.S.
Community typeEastport, CACaliforniaU.S.
Assisted Living$4,820/mo$4,503/mo$4,698/mo
Memory Care$6,208/mo$5,456/mo$4,946/mo
Independent Living$5,604/mo$4,696/mo$4,153/mo

Assisted living cost trends in Eastport, CA

The table below shows how monthly assisted living costs in Eastport have changed in the last two years and how those changes compare with state and national trends. The figures represent averages of actual costs paid by seniors who moved into A Place for Mom partner communities in 2023 and 2024.

Cost comparison table showing 2023 and 2024 median costs by location. This table contains 3 rows of data across 4 columns.
Column location: Location
Column cost2024: 2024 average cost
Column cost2023: 2023 average cost
Column percentChange: Percent change
Location2024 average cost2023 average costPercent change
Eastport, CA$6,155/mo$5,947/mo+3.5%
California$5,659/mo$5,368/mo+5.4%
National$5,375/mo$5,129/mo+4.8%
